Engineering synthetic medea-based and threshold-dependent underdominance-based gene drive systems in mosquitos

Abstract

Mosquito population replacement requires gene drive mechanisms in order to spread linked genes, mediating disease refractoriness, through wild populations. Medea is predicted to be a low threshold gene drive mechanism, able to spread from low initial frequency.
